Output 53f7ce36f0e7a2c86ec2bb528ddcad2623a0001b8e5603360250ae40533d2a1e:1

value
139600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 240f96c530e99dc72fcd69e3fb9f2b4197801992 OP_EQUALVERIFY OP_CHECKSIG
address
14Hg13byXG7vumuUTrkSWyjrTVmwTGxgjb
transaction
53f7ce36f0e7a2c86ec2bb528ddcad2623a0001b8e5603360250ae40533d2a1e
spent
true